Latest Patents

Fukuzawa holds a patent for a non-diffusing plant virus vector. This invention provides a novel approach wherein virus vector infection and proliferation occur only in a recombinant plant that has been transformed with a gene necessary for viral proliferation. This method effectively avoids unintended diffusion of recombinant viruses, establishing a selective and specific expression system. The patent combines a non-diffusing virus vector lacking a gene involved in intercellular movement of the cucumber mosaic virus (CMV) genome with a transgenic plant transformed with the necessary gene, allowing for targeted infection and proliferation.
